'Strong' earthquake rattles central North Island

Did you feel it?

A 5.2-magnitude earthquake rattled the central North Island on Sunday night.

It struck at a depth of 22km, and caused "strong" shaking southwest of Hastings just before 9pm, according to GeoNet.

Two smaller quakes followed it.
